Right guys I need some advice ,So I’ve grown a hell of a lot of plants from seeds I’ve bought but never purposely seeded a plant of my own now I’ve crossed the plants I want and harvested them I need to Know if I can use the fresh seeds out the bud now or is there a time period I should wait ? The seeds are brown with strips and look very healthy and Im so bloody eager to plant these on my next run of plants but only will if the seeds are ready .

it’s a Buddha cheese x orange cheese cake they are both so stinky I cannot wait to try TIA guys peace
 
New seeds will germinate. Giving them a week or 2 to dry out apparently improves germination rates.
